## Runbook: Tracing requests across Gridhop services

Every inbound request gets a trace ID at the edge gateway; downstream services propagate it via headers. If spans are missing, check sampler rates first — they differ per service. Use the trace search UI, filter by service name, not host. The collector's active settings for each environment are as follows.

settings of fahof-kahog:
[silmir]
team = briath
access_code = ac_d0ec06
owner = tamix.sorion
host = silmir.merlaqcloud.example
port = 5672
peer = fraeth.qirvanforge.corp
salt = 30070d31
pin = 9811

Runbook: Splitmark assignment service. Assignments are deterministic per user hash; never restart both replicas at once or in-flight bucketing flips. To drain: mark replica unhealthy, wait for the 30s TTL, then stop. If assignment skew exceeds 2%, freeze new experiments via the admin flag and page the experimentation lead. Reviewers should confirm the hashing salt is unchanged across deploys — any salt change reshuffles every bucket. Validate the running replica against the token below.

pipeline stamp: htk14_28f04e807a8508

14:22 — Root cause confirmed: the Orlix gateway resolved each order's line items with a separate GraphQL call, producing an N+1 pattern under the Fenwick dashboard load. Priya batched the resolver behind a dataloader and redeployed. Latency dropped from 2.4s to 180ms. The fix shipped under the trace token below.

pipeline stamp: htk4_66df

## Deployment — Shrinkwright CLI

Shrinkwright is the batch image-resizing CLI support hands out to customers with oversized asset libraries. Install it from the internal package feed and run it against a staging bucket first; it processes directories in parallel and writes resized copies alongside originals. If a customer reports corrupted output, check their worker count before anything else. A standard install should ship with the defaults listed here.

settings of fahag-haduf:
[ulaox]
port = 8443
region = south-2
host = ulaox.lumiccorp.internal
timeout_ms = 500
retries = 8